Найти тему
Ведрусс

Как настроить умный китайский паяльник HAKKO T12

Однажды, будучи уже глубоко на пенсии, я шибко загрустил и решил вернуться к своему незаслуженно заброшенному увлечению - радиолюбительству. И руки заняты, и голова работает, и душа радуется, если что-то удаётся сотворить удачное.

Основным помощником в этом мне послужил известный сайт AliExpress: и инструмент, и деталюшки, и наборы - всё оттуда. Удобно.

Первым, что потребовалось для осуществления моей задумки, был, естественно, паяльник. На дорогущую станцию финансов не было, а посему решил приобрести паяльник с авторегулировкой температуры типа HAKKO T12.

Вариант внешнего вида.
Вариант внешнего вида.

Он в виде набора для творчества продаётся: спаяешь, соберёшь и, пожалуйста, трудись на здоровье.

По этой картинке можно правильно распаять разъём паяльника.
По этой картинке можно правильно распаять разъём паяльника.
Ещё одна картинка для распайки, более наглядная
Ещё одна картинка для распайки, более наглядная

В общем, сделал я его и пользуюсь с удовольствием до сих пор.

Но вот рабочей (работающей) инструкции по настройке параметров всё никак не попадалось. А лезть в настройки контроллера с методом "научного тыка" было боязно. И вот, собрав по крупице на просторах интернета всё, что было, я скомпоновал что-то похожее на работающую инструкцию. По крайней мере, мне с её помощью удалось настроить свой Т12 так, что он перестал перегреваться, начал вовремя "засыпать", резво "просыпаться".

Предлагаю её вашему вниманию, коль что не так, не судите строго.

Методика настройки параметров контроллера паяльника HAKKO T12

(По умолчанию установлены все параметры, если нет никаких особых причин, то, пожалуйста, не устанавливайте случайные значения).

Чтобы попасть в расширенное программное меню нужно зажать ручку энкодера и, не отпуская её, подать питание на контроллер.
Всего есть 12 параметров для установки: P00, P01, P02, P03, P04, P05, P06, P07, P08, P09, P10, P11.

Цифровой дисплей отображает наименование параметра (P00 – P11) в течение 1,5-ра секунд, а затем автоматически показывает соответствующие выставленные по умолчанию значения этого параметра, при этом: уменьшается значение поворотом энкодера влево, а увеличивается - поворотом вправо.

Нажатием на энкодер производится автоматическое сохранение заданных в данный момент параметров.

И затем отображается следующий пункт меню в течение 1,5 секунд, и соответствующие параметры этого меню. И так далее.

Рассмотрим пункты меню:

P00: восстановление параметров по умолчанию (0 или 1, значение по умолчанию - 0,

0 – блокировка сброса параметров, 1- для сброса параметров)

P01: установка усиления операционного усилителя (200 до 350 раз, шаг 1, по умолчанию 230)

P02:напряжение смещения операционного усилителя (0 ~ 250mV, шаг 2, значение по умолчанию 100.

P03: коэффициент, характеризующий термопару, установленную в жале паяльника ℃/mV данных (30 ~ 50, шаг 1, значение по умолчанию 4.

Примечание:

P01, P02, P03 лучше не трогать и оставить их значения по умолчанию.

P04: шаг регулировки температуры при повороте энкодера (шаг - 0,1, 2,5, 10 градусов, 0 - может заблокировать температуру паяльника)

P05: время в минутах до наступления спящего режима (как долго не переходить в сон) (0 ~ 60 минут, с шагом - 1, 0 - запрещение функции сна)

P06: время отключения паяльника(0 ~ 180 минут, 0 ~ 30 шаг= 1,30 ~ 180 шаг= 10, 0 – запрещён режим выключения).

(До 198*С – идёт сброс с шагом 1*С, затем – пауза и сброс до 0*С.)

P07: коррекция показаний температуры (+ 20 градусов, шаг 1).

Если температура паяльника не точная, можно использовать эту коррекцию параметров (необходимо иметь прибор для точного измерения температуры жала паяльника).

P08: режим пробуждения (0,1):

0 - в режиме отключения можно повернуть кодировщик, 1 - можно повернуть кодировщик для пробуждения, а также можно встряхнуть паяльник для пробуждения,

Примечание: при нажатии кодировщика паяльник не может проснуться, надо вращать.

P09: скорость повышения температуры до установленной

Режим Повышение температуры до установленной (20 градусов до 100 градусов регулируемая, регулировать темп 10 градусов)

P10: изменение продолжительности времени возрастания температуры до установленной (диапазон регулировки: от 10 секунд до 250 секунд, настроить шаг 5 секунд)

P11: режим настройки параметров:

автоматическое сохранение параметров и возврат к функции рабочего режима нагрева (диапазон перехода регулируется от 4 секунд до 60 секунд)

Возможные варианты (зависит от прошивки процессора)

Настроек у станции не так много, большинство из них выставляются один раз ещё на заводе-изготовителе.
Непосредственно при работе паяльника можно изменять шаг регулировки температуры и производить программную калибровку температуры — пункты меню Р10 и Р11 (не во всех прошивках, у меня, например, не работает).

Делается это следующим образом: нажимаем на ручку энкодера и удерживаем примерно две секунды, попадаем в пункт Р10, кратковременным нажатием изменяем порядок (сотни, десятки, единицы), поворотом ручки изменяем значение, затем опять нажимаем и 2 сек. удерживаем ручку энкодера, значение сохраняется, а мы переходим в пункт Р11 и т.д., последующее двухсекундное нажатие возвращает в рабочий режим.

Чтобы попасть в расширенное программное меню нужно зажать ручку энкодера и не отпуская подать питание на контроллер.

Наиболее часто встречается следующее меню (краткое описание, в скобках приведены значения по умолчанию):

P01: опорное напряжение АЦП (2490 мВ - эталон TL431)

P02: настройка NTC (32 сек)

P03: вход ОУ коррекция напряжения смещения (55)

P04: коэффициент усилителя термопары (270)

P05: коэффициент пропорциональности PID pGain (-64)

P06: коэффициент интегрирования PID iGain (-2)

P07: коэффициент дифференцирования PID dGain (-16)

P08: время засыпания (3-50 минут)

P09: (в некоторых версиях - P99) сброс настоек

P10: шаг установки температуры

P11: коэффициент усилителя термопары

Для перемещения между пунктами меню нужно кратковременно зажимать кнопку энкодера.


Также иногда встречается следующая конфигурация меню:

P00: восстановление параметров по умолчанию (выберите 1 для восстановления)

P01: коэффициент усилителя термопары (по умолчанию 230)

P02: напряжение смещения усилителя термопары (значение по умолчанию 100)

P03: отношение °C/mV термопары (значение по умолчанию: 41, советуют не менять)

P04: шаг регулировки температуры (0 - блокирует температуру жала)

P05: время засыпания (0-60 минут, 0 - отключить засыпание)

P06: время отключения (0-180 минут, 0 - функция отключения неактивна)

P07: коррекция температуры (по умолчанию: +20 градусов)

P08: режим пробуждения (0 - чтобы выйти из сна можно вращать энкодер или встряхивать ручку, 1 - из сна можно выйти только вращением энкодера)

P09: что-то связанное с режимом нагрева (измеряется в градусах)

P10: временной параметр для предыдущего пункта (секунды)

P11: время, после которого должно сработать "автоматическое сохранение настроек" и выход из меню.

Вот и всё, что я хотел сказать по этому вопросу. Если кому поможет, буду рад. Всего доброго.